How to Interpret Online Turbidity Meter Results


When monitoring water quality, it is essential to use reliable and accurate instruments to measure turbidity. Turbidity is the cloudiness of water caused by suspended solids. A high level of turbidity can increase the risk of waterborne diseases and make it difficult for aquatic organisms to survive. An online turbidity meter is a tool that can continuously monitor the turbidity of water. However, interpreting the results of such a meter can be challenging without a proper understanding. In this article, we will explain how to interpret online turbidity meter results and what they mean.


What is Turbidity?


Turbidity is the measure of the cloudiness of water caused by suspended particles. These particles can be organic or inorganic, such as bacteria, clay, silt, and algae. Turbidity is measured in nephelometric turbidity units (NTU) and is an essential parameter in determining water quality. High turbidity can interfere with disinfection processes, aesthetics, and aquatic life.


How Does an Online Turbidity Meter Work?


An online turbidity meter is a device that continuously monitors the turbidity of water. It measures the amount of light scattered by particles in water. The device has a light source and a detector with two sensors, one for transmitting and one for receiving light. As the light passes through the water, particles scatter some of the light, and the detector measures the amount of scattered light. The more scattered light detected, the higher the turbidity.


How to Interpret Turbidity Meter Readings?


Interpreting an online turbidity meter reading is essential to determine the quality of water. The following are five steps to interpret turbidity meter readings.


1. Know the Units


Turbidity is measured in nephelometric turbidity units (NTU). NTU is the standard unit of turbidity and is used to compare the turbidity level of water samples.


2. Understand the Threshold Value


The maximum allowable limit for turbidity levels in drinking water is 1 NTU. However, the limit may vary for different applications, such as swimming pools or industrial processes. It's essential to understand the threshold value of turbidity for a specific application. Exceeding the threshold value may pose a risk to health and environment.


3. Note the Trend and Variations


Tracking the trend and variations in turbidity readings over time is essential. A sudden spike in turbidity levels may indicate a water quality problem, such as a wastewater overflow or a heavy rain event. On the other hand, a consistent increase in turbidity may indicate a long-term problem, such as erosion or sediment accumulation.


4. Examine the Context


Interpreting turbidity meter readings requires context. Knowing the source of water and the surrounding environment can help understand the turbidity levels. For instance, a river with high turbidity levels may be due to natural processes, such as runoff from a forested area, while a sudden increase in turbidity levels in a drinking water treatment plant may indicate an operational issue.


5. Evaluate the Risks


Evaluating the risks associated with high turbidity levels is essential. High turbidity can interfere with disinfection processes, leading to the presence of pathogens in drinking water. It can also affect the aesthetic quality of water, reducing its desirability. Turbidity can also impact the aquatic environment, affecting the survival and reproduction of aquatic organisms.
